I made a filter tray out of leftover plexiglass and drilled holes in it so I can use replaceable filter pads I can get from work in the tray. My main tank drain will empty into the tray and it sits about an inch above the waterline for that skimmer compartment. The main reason I went with this idea is because I really don't feel like spending money on filter socks and plus, I can get filter floss from work. What do you think?

Using it as a means of mechanical export it will work just fine. But just like filter socks and like previously mentioned if not cleaned or replaced regularly they will clog up and just concentrate the material they collect to break down and run over the side and back into your water column.
